Priechod

Priechod is a village and municipality in Banská Bystrica District in the Banská Bystrica Region of central Slovakia.

Hezekiah da Silva

Rabbi Hezekiah da Silva (1659–1698) (Hebrew: חזקיה בן דוד די סילוא) was a Jewish author born in Livorno, Grand Duchy of Tuscany. He was the son-in-law of the dayan Mordechai Rafael Malachi.

Przechód, Lublin Voivodeship

Przechód [ˈpʂɛxut] is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Sosnówka, within Biała Podlaska County, Lublin Voivodeship, in eastern Poland. It lies approximately 6 kilometres north of Sosnówka, 31 km (19 mi) south-east of Biała Podlaska, and 82 km (51 mi) north-east of the regional capital Lublin.

Przechody, Białystok County

Przechody [pʂɛˈxɔdɨ] is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Gródek, within Białystok County, Podlaskie Voivodeship, in north-eastern Poland, close to the border with Belarus. It lies approximately 14 kilometres west of Gródek and 21 km (13 mi) east of the regional capital Białystok.

Przechody, Hajnówka County

Przechody [pʂɛˈxɔdɨ] is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Hajnówka, within Hajnówka County, Podlaskie Voivodeship, in north-eastern Poland, close to the border with Belarus. It lies approximately 10 kilometres north-east of Hajnówka and 46 km (29 mi) south-east of the regional capital Białystok.

Przechód, Opole Voivodeship

Przechód [ˈpʂɛxut] is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Korfantów, within Nysa County, Opole Voivodeship, in south-western Poland.Before 1945 the area was part of Germany (see Territorial changes of Poland after World War II) and known as "Psychod".
